    Rail

    South West Trains

    South West Trains - new rolling stockSouth West Trains have recently been awarded the new South Western rail franchise for the next 10 years.
    Two main rail routes run through the East Hampshire District Council area:

    1. Trains run from Alton, via Bentley to Farnham, Aldershot and London Waterloo.
    2. Trains run from Portsmouth to London Waterloo, calling at the following stations in East Hampshire: Rowlands Castle, Petersfield, Liss and Liphook. A Rail-Link Bus, covering the Bordon and Whitehill area, connects with trains at Liphook station. You can buy tickets on the bus to cover both bus and rail journeys.

    There are two active Rail Forums in the East Hampshire area. One is based in the Alton area (Alton Line Users Group); the other is based around the stations on the Portsmouth-London Waterloo line.
